ANA operates 1 non-stop route from Shanghai (SHA), serving 1 country with an average sector length of 1,780 km. This is part of ANA's 396-route global network.
Non-stop destinations from Shanghai on ANA
| Destination | IATA | Country | Distance | Duration | Route |
|---|---|---|---|---|---|
| Tokyo | HND | Japan | 1,780 km | 3h 5m | Route ↗ |
Destinations by country
- Japan — 1 destination (HND)
ANA from other airports
- Tokyo (HND) — 76 routes
- Sapporo (CTS) — 23 routes
- Tokyo (NRT) — 23 routes
- Osaka (ITM) — 22 routes
- Okinawa (OKA) — 20 routes
Aircraft assignments
We are currently expanding per-airline aircraft data for every route. Until that ships, you can browse by aircraft type at /by-aircraft.
Frequently asked questions
How many destinations does ANA serve from Shanghai (SHA)?
ANA flies to 1 non-stop destination from Shanghai (SHA), spanning 1 country.
What is the longest route ANA flies from Shanghai?
The longest non-stop route is SHA → HND (Tokyo) at 1,780 km.
Which countries does ANA fly to from Shanghai?
Top destination countries: Japan (1).
Does ANA operate from other airports?
Yes — ANA also operates from Tokyo (HND), Sapporo (CTS), Tokyo (NRT), Osaka (ITM), Okinawa (OKA). Total network: 396 routes across the carrier's footprint.